CP12 NZE is a 2012 Ford Focus in Red with a 1,596c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 12 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 91.7%.
Across all 2012 Ford Focus models, the average MOT pass rate is 78.0% with a typical mileage of 66,103 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Ford Focus f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 1,055,468 recorded failures. If you're considering buying CP12 NZE,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Ford Focus typ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 14 years old, this Ford Focus is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
